How do I prove my relationship USCIS?

For USCIS, strong evidence includes joint bank accounts, life insurance, wills, joint lease agreements, joint utility bills, and joint ownership of property. Medium quality evidence includes joint travel itineraries, split utilities, text messages, phone logs, and social media conversations.

How do I prove my relationship for my green card?

Documents Used to Prove a Bona Fide Marriage
  1. Deed to property showing both names.
  2. Mortgage or loan documents showing both names.
  3. Lease agreement showing both names.
  4. Driver's licenses or IDs showing the same address.
  5. Bank statements showing the same address.
  6. Voided or cancelled checks showing the same address.

How do I prove my relationship for I 130?

Documentation showing that you and your spouse have combined your financial resources; Birth certificates of children born to you and your spouse together; Affidavits sworn to or affirmed by third parties having personal knowledge of the bona fides of the marital relationship.

Does immigration look at Facebook?

If you apply for a visa, a green card, a change of your immigration status, or the waiver of a previous decision by immigration authorities, it's safe to presume that your social media accounts will be reviewed and considered by USCIS.

Can USCIS deny I 485 without interview?

All adjustment of status applicants must be interviewed by an officer unless the interview is waived by USCIS. The decision to waive the interview should be made on a case-by-case basis. The interview enables USCIS to verify important information about the applicant to determine eligibility for adjustment.

What qualifies as an unmarried partner?

Requirements for an Unmarried Partner visa

The Immigration Rules define a partner as: 'a person who has been living together with the applicant in a relationship akin to a marriage or civil partnership for at least two years prior to the date of application […]'
